Just so you know for when you start cerakoteing you need to use 100grit aluminum oxide, that gives the perfect profile for the cerakote to adhere and fill in. Aluminum oxide is definitely expensive so my trick is to use fine coal slag from tractor supply to clean all the parts then I acatone all the parts and swap the media so your only using the AO to give the part the right etch and not to actually clean the parts. Makes the AO last significantly longer. Iv noticed the fine coal slag leaves a very similar etch on softer parts to the AO but cerakote recommends 100grit AO so that's what I use.
